Smart Manufacturing Analytics
Consolidate OEE, yield, scrap, throughput, and energy data from MES, SCADA, and IIoT sensors into unified production intelligence dashboards giving plant managers and operations leaders a live, comparative view across lines, shifts, and sites.
ERP & Supply Chain Integration
Bridge the gap between shop-floor execution systems (MES, SCADA, WMS) and enterprise ERP platforms SAP S/4HANA, Oracle Manufacturing Cloud, Microsoft D365 enabling bidirectional data flows, accurate demand-driven scheduling, and real-time inventory visibility across the full value chain.
Manufacturing Data Modernization
Migrate fragmented, siloed plant and enterprise data from legacy historians, on-premise data warehouses, and spreadsheet-driven reporting into governed, cloud-native manufacturing data platforms built on Azure, AWS, or on-premise architectures aligned to your IT strategy.
Offshore Engineering Support Centers
Establish dedicated offshore engineering capability for design, simulation, product lifecycle management, CAD/CAE support, and manufacturing IT operations giving industrial enterprises a cost-efficient, always-on extension of their core engineering function without sacrificing domain depth.
Predictive Maintenance AI
Deploy condition monitoring and ML-driven failure prediction models on CNC machines, motors, conveyors, and critical assets moving from reactive break-fix and scheduled PMs to true condition-based maintenance that eliminates unplanned stoppages before they start.
Industrial Automation Support
Provide engineering talent and system integration expertise for PLC/SCADA programming, robotics commissioning, vision system deployment, and automated quality inspection supporting both greenfield automation projects and retrofit modernization of existing production lines.
Quality Engineering
Embed statistical process control (SPC), automated inline inspection, defect classification AI, and closed-loop corrective action workflows into your production and IT systems reducing customer escapes, first-pass yield losses, and cost of poor quality across manufacturing operations.
Digital Transformation Programs
Structure and execute end-to-end Industry 4.0 transformation programmes from IIoT connectivity and digital twin pilots to full-scale MES implementation and workforce upskilling with a phased roadmap that manages change, protects uptime, and demonstrates ROI at every stage.

Four Outcomes That Define
Industrial Competitive Advantage
01
Reduced Unplanned Downtime
Condition monitoring, anomaly detection, and failure prediction models identify asset degradation hours or days before breakdown — shifting maintenance from reactive firefighting to precision intervention that protects production schedules and OEE targets.
02
Real-Time Production Visibility
Live dashboards drawing from MES, SCADA, and IIoT edge nodes give shift supervisors and plant directors a single, accurate picture of throughput, quality, and line efficiency — replacing end-of-shift paper reports and disconnected spreadsheet models with actionable, shift-level intelligence.
03
Tighter Supply Chain Control
ERP-integrated supplier portals, demand-driven replenishment logic, and inbound logistics tracking reduce component stockouts, excess buffer inventory, and supplier-induced production interruptions improving schedule adherence and working capital efficiency simultaneously.
04
Structural Cost Optimization
Automated scrap classification, energy consumption analytics, labour utilisation modelling, and changeover time reduction programmes drive down the structural cost base — identifying waste that manual reporting never surfaces and quantifying the ROI of every improvement initiative.
04
Sustained Operational Efficiency
Industry 4.0 programs that stick with embedded process ownership, operator-friendly interfaces, and continuous improvement feedback loops deliver compounding gains in OEE, first-pass yield, and throughput that grow over time rather than plateauing after go-live. The Manufacturing & Industrial Advantage
01
OT/IT Convergence Fluency
We bridge the structural divide between operational technology (PLC, SCADA, DCS) and information technology (ERP, cloud, analytics) — a capability gap that derails most Industry 4.0 programs before they generate value.
02
Discrete & Process Manufacturing Coverage
We serve automotive, aerospace, electronics, FMCG, chemicals, and industrial equipment manufacturers — each with distinct production models, data architectures, and regulatory requirements that generalist partners do not accommodate.
03
Uptime-Conscious Delivery
Every deployment is planned around your production calendar — change windows, planned shutdowns, and shift transitions — because a technology project that disrupts live production creates more cost than it saves.
04
Engineering Talent Depth
Pre-built pipelines of IIoT architects, MES/SCADA engineers, automation specialists, and manufacturing data engineers profiles that take months to source through conventional channels and weeks through ours.
05
Offshore Centre Design for Industrials
Structured frameworks for building India-based engineering support centres tailored to manufacturing operating models — covering CAD/CAE, PLM administration, MES support, and manufacturing analytics functions with full knowledge transfer protocols.
06
ROI-Anchored Engagements
We define success in manufacturing terms OEE points gained, downtime hours eliminated, inventory turns improved, cost-per-unit reduced and structure every engagement milestone around those metrics, not delivery documentation.
